    <title>Atenção oncológica no sistema único de saúde em Mato Grosso do Sul: fluxos assistenciais, deslocamentos e desigualdades regionais</title>
    <link>http://repositorio.ufgd.edu.br/jspui/handle/prefix/6997</link>
    <description>Título: Atenção oncológica no sistema único de saúde em Mato Grosso do Sul: fluxos assistenciais, deslocamentos e desigualdades regionais
Autor(es): Lourenção,  Marcos Luís Faleiros
Primeiro Orientador: Nogueira, Maria Aparecida Farias de Souza
Abstract: This study analyzes the effects of the territorial distribution of oncology care services in Mato Grosso do Sul on the care pathway and displacement of patients undergoing treatment within the Brazilian Unified Health System (SUS), with an emphasis on the Southern Cone macroregion. Despite the relevance of the topic, there is a scarcity of in-depth analysis in health regions that integrates installed capacity, care flows, and patient displacement. This is a quantitative, descriptive, comparative, and spatial study, based on secondary data from the SIH, SIA, CNES, and IBGE systems from 2019 to 2024. Frequencies, rates, and locations of care were analyzed, including estimates of patient displacement. The results show a concentration of oncology services in the capital (Campo Grande), a lack of care in the Southern Cone region, and significant patient flows to other states (São Paulo and Paraná), which can exceed 900 km for continuous treatments (chemotherapy and radiotherapy). The scenario in the Southern Cone region represents a significant barrier that influences access and is reflected in clinical outcomes. There has been a 38% increase in cancer-related deaths in the state; among residents of the Southern Cone region, this increase is more pronounced, reaching 201%. There is a moderate correlation between the death rate and the distance traveled to treatment destinations. With an adjusted coefficient of determination (R²) of 26%, the study did not establish a definitive causal relationship between distances traveled and death rates, but it contributes by presenting relevant empirical evidence that can support decisions regarding network expansion, resource allocation, and reorganization of the oncology care pathway. The study suggests the need for short-term actions in the areas of prevention, early diagnosis, and timely treatment.

    <title>Motivação e fatores de evasão nos cursos de negócios em uma universidade pública brasileira</title>
    <link>http://repositorio.ufgd.edu.br/jspui/handle/prefix/6996</link>
    <description>Título: Motivação e fatores de evasão nos cursos de negócios em uma universidade pública brasileira
Autor(es): Pontes,  Francielli de Oliveira Pereira
Primeiro Orientador: Mendonça, Jane Corrêa Alves
Abstract: Student dropout in higher education is a multifactorial phenomenon that compromises human capital development and the quality of the academic environment. This study aimed to identify and understand the factors associated with student dropout and the motivations underlying withdrawal among students enrolled in the Business Administration, Accounting, and Economics programs at the Federal University of Grande Dourados (UFGD), Brazil. Adopting a qualitative approach, the research was based on documentary analysis and interviews with students who withdrew from their programs between 2014 and 2024. The study was conducted in two stages: the first focused on identifying the factors associated with dropout, while the second examined the more recent motivations reported by former students. The findings indicate that dropout is a process of disengagement, often preceded by emotional distress, frustration with the dynamics of university life, and a perceived lack of belonging. Limited student assistance policies and socioeconomic challenges further intensify this process. The study concludes that student retention depends not only on institutional factors but also on subjective experiences of support, inclusion, and recognition. These findings highlight the need for public and institutional policies that integrate emotional support, academic guidance, and active listening in order to foster a more inclusive and transformative university environment.

    <title>Construindo formas para análise de conteúdo: o plano plurianual participativo e o software Iramuteq em questão</title>
    <link>http://repositorio.ufgd.edu.br/jspui/handle/prefix/6995</link>
    <description>Título: Construindo formas para análise de conteúdo: o plano plurianual participativo e o software Iramuteq em questão
Autor(es): Garcia, Bruno Mazer
Primeiro Orientador: Riedo , Ijean Gomes
Abstract: This dissertation investigates the application of content analysis techniques using the IRAMUTEQ software for interpreting large volumes of textual data. The central objective is to analyze the use of the software in the categorization and interpretation of proposals submitted to the Participatory Multi-Year Plan (Plano Plurianual Participativo – PPA), as well as to systematically review its application in academic literature. The rationale for the research stems from the growing need for systematic and replicable methods for analyzing large qualitative data sets, especially in the context of public administration and social participation. To achieve the proposed objectives, two complementary studies were conducted. The first consisted of a systematic literature review, analyzing academic works that used the software for content analysis, allowing the identification of its main uses, advantages, and limitations. The second study involved the empirical application of the methodology to a real dataset composed of proposals submitted to the Brasil Participativo platform, enabling the identification of thematic patterns. The results showed that the software allows for efficient organization of textual data, enabling the automated categorization of information and ensuring transparency in data processing. Furthermore, limitations were observed related to the need to complement the automated analysis with qualitative interpretation by the researcher. The contributions of this study include the presentation of a &#xD;
systematized technique for qualitative analysis, applicable to both academic research and public management. Additionally, the study offers guidelines for future research, suggesting the combination of the software with other analytical approaches to enhance data interpretation. The findings reinforce the importance of using computational tools to optimize content analysis and broaden access to rigorous methods for large-scale text interpretation.

    <title>Acesso ao ensino superior e juventude fronteiriça: um diagnóstico das intenções educacionais de estudantes da rede pública</title>
    <link>http://repositorio.ufgd.edu.br/jspui/handle/prefix/6963</link>
    <description>Título: Acesso ao ensino superior e juventude fronteiriça: um diagnóstico das intenções educacionais de estudantes da rede pública
Autor(es): Dias, Ellen de Oliveira
Primeiro Orientador: Bernardo, Luciana Virginia Mario
Abstract: Access to Higher Education constitutes an important opportunity for social mobility and human development, especially for youth from the public school system. Considering this context, this study aimed to analyze the factors associated with the intention to enter Higher Education among high school students. To this end, a mixed-methods and descriptive approach was adopted, structured in two complementary stages. Initially, a systematic literature review was conducted to identify the main factors related to access to Higher Education within the Brazilian context. In the second stage, field research was carried out with 221 high school students from the state public school system in Ponta Porã/MS, a municipality located on the border between Brazil and Paraguay. Data were analyzed using descriptive analysis and binary logistic regression. The results of the review highlighted the influence of socioeconomic, family, educational, racial, and territorial aspects, as well as the relevance of public policies aimed at democratizing access. Regarding the application of the questionnaires, a high intention among young people to enter Higher Education was identified, expressed by 90.5% of the respondents. However, results showed a lack of knowledge about access programs, a low perception of &#xD;
preparedness for college entrance examinations, and the influence of family, social, and individual factors on this intention. The variables that stood out as statistically significant were having family members with Higher Education, sex, color/race, the importance attributed to academic education, and peer influence. As a product of this research, a Guide to Higher Education Access was developed for high school students. The findings can support educational actions and public policies aimed at expanding opportunities for access to Higher Education.
